Cheesy Broccoli Casserole

  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: 6 servings 1x

Ingredients

  • 4 cups broccoli florets

  • 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ese, divided

  • 1 cup milk

  • ½ cup mayonnaise

  • ½ cup sour cream

  • ¼ cup grated Parmesan cheese

  • ¼ cup breadcrumbs

  • 1 tsp garlic powder

  • 1 tsp onion powder

  • Salt and pepper, to taste


Instructions

1. Preheat and Prep:

  •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C).

  • Lightly grease a 9×13-inch casserole dish.

2. Steam the Broccoli:

  • Steam the broccoli florets for about 5 minutes until tender-crisp.

  • Drain and set aside to cool slightly.

3. Make the Creamy Mixture:

  • In a large bowl, combine:

    • Milk

    • Mayonnaise

    • Sour cream

    • Garlic powder

    • Onion powder

    • Salt and pepper

  • Stir until well blended.

4. Combine:

  • Add steamed broccoli and 1½ cups of shredded cheddar cheese to the creamy mixture.

  • Stir until evenly coated.

5. Assemble the Casserole:

  • Pour the mixture into your prepared baking dish.

  • Top with:

    • Remaining ½ cup cheddar cheese

    • Parmesan cheese

    • Breadcrumbs

6. Bake:

  • Bake uncovered for 25–30 minutes, or until the topping is golden and the casserole is bubbling at the edges.

7. Serve:

  • Let cool for 5 minutes before serving warm.

Notes

  • Double the recipe for holiday gatherings or larger crowds.

  • Add a sprinkle of paprika on top for color and smoky flavor.

  • This casserole reheats beautifully and is perfect for meal prep.

  • Prep Time: 10 minutes
  • Cook Time: 35 minutes
